* data streaming* DevOps
* Developers know how to provision a new service by self
* Developers know how to setup CI/CD by self
* Developers know how to deploy service to all env by self
* Developers know how to setup logs/monitoring/alerting by self and where they can find all information about the service
* Developers have clear understanding what they need to do from infrastructure perspective before start using a new service in production* Testing
* System has contract testing infrastructure
* Developers can write contract testing without by self
* System has e2e testing infrastructure* Observability
